Zenith concert hall by Massimiliano and Doriana Fuksas

zenith concert hall
The stunning Zenith concert hall in Strasbourg, France has reached completion and will be opened to performers and audiences soon. Designed by Massimiliano and Doriana Fuksas, the modular and well-balanced hall promises to deliver ideal facilities for everyone including good views for the audience, the best acoustics and an efficient cost management. The building itself is a single, unifying and autonomous structure with options of layering and rotating its metal façade. A translucent textile membrane underline the façade while covering the steel frame and functions as a giant projecting screen for announcements and light effects transforming the building into a magnificent light sculpture. The hall has a seating capacity of 12,000 and was built with an estimated cost of approximately 48m euro.
